WARNING
: Operate this unit only in a well-
ventilated outdoor area. Carbon monoxide exhaust
fumes can be lethal in a confined area.
WARNING
: Avoid accidental starting. Make sure
you are in the starting position when pulling the
starter rope (Fig. 11). To avoid serious injury, the
operator and unit must be in a stable position while
starting.
STARTING INSTRUCTIONS
1.
Check the oil level in the crankcase. Refer to Checking
the Oil Level.
2.
Fill the fuel tank with fresh, clean unleaded gasoline. Refer
to Fueling the Unit.
NOTE: There is no need to turn the unit on. The On/Off
Stop Control is in the ON ( I ) position at all times (Fig. 8).
3.
Fully press and release the primer bulb 10 times, slowly.
Some amount of fuel should be visible in the primer
bulb and fuel lines (Fig. 9). If you can't see fuel in the
bulb, press and release the bulb as many times as it takes
before you can see fuel in it.
4.
Place the choke lever in Position 1 (Fig. 10).
5.
Stand in the starting position (Fig. 11). Place the Throttle
Control Lever in the Fast position (Fig. 8) and pull the
starter rope briskly 5 times.
6.
Place the choke lever in Position 2 (Fig. 10).
7.
Pull the starter rope briskly 1 to 4 times to start the engine.
Do not pull the blade clutch lever during starting or the
unit will not start.
8.
Allow the engine to warm up for 15 to 30 seconds.
9.
Place the choke lever in Position 3 (Fig. 10). The unit is
ready for use.
IF... the engine does not start, go back to step 3.
IF... the engine fails to start after a few attempts, place the
choke lever in Position 3, move the throttle control lever
to the fast position. Pull the starter rope briskly 3 to 8
times. The engine should start. If not, repeat.
STOPPING INSTRUCTIONS
1. Release your hand from the blade clutch lock-out and the
blade clutch lever, and move throttle control lever to the
slow position. Allow the engine to cool down by idling.
2. Press and hold On/Off Stop Control in the OFF (O) position
until engine comes to a complete stop (Fig. 8).
